#06d895 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#06d895 is composed of 2.4% red, 84.7%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 31%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 160.9 degrees, a saturation of 94.6% and a lightness of 43.5%. #06d895 color hex could be obtained by blending #0cffff with #00b12b. Closest websafe color is: #00cc99.

#06d895 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#06d895 has RGB values of R:6, G:216, B:149 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0, Y:0.31,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 448661.

Shades and Tints of #06d895

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000604 is the darkest color, while #f2fffb is the lightest one.

Tones of #06d895

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c7270 is the less saturated color, while #06d895 is the most saturated one.
